Key Facts about Portugal

  • Portugal is the westernmost country of mainland Europe, located on the west coast of the Iberian Peninsula.
  • It shares its only land border with Spain to the north and east, and is bounded by the North Atlantic Ocean to the south and west.
  • It is a unitary semi-presidential republic with a parliamentary democracy.
  • Portugal also administers two autonomous regions: the Madeira and Azores archipelagos, located in the Atlantic Ocean.
  • Lisbon, the capital of Portugal, is one of the oldest cities in Europe.
  • It has historically served as a major seaport and center of global maritime exploration during the Age of Discovery, linking it closely to India’s colonial past via the Portuguese Empire.
  • Climate: The country experiences a maritime temperate climatecool and rainy in the north, and warmer and drier in the south.
  • Terrain: The Tagus River flows westward and divides Portugal into mountainous northern regions and rolling plains in the south.
  • The highest point in Portugal is Ponta do Pico (Pico Alto), located in the Azores.

Portugal FAQs

Q1: What is the capital of Portugal?
Ans: The capital of Portugal is Lisbon, located on the western Iberian Peninsula along the Atlantic coast.

Q2: When did Goa integrate into India?
Ans: Goa was liberated from Portuguese rule in 1961 through Operation Vijay and later became a full state in 1987.
